一、引言
近年来,伺服系统的发展日趋成熟,由于其优异的运行特性以及高精度的定位,伺服在各行各业中得到广泛的应用。而以前老式的手工定位或者由步进电机来控制定位的切割机系统已经不能满足更高的精度要求,所以由伺服系统取而代之也趋向必然。本文主要结合Kinco高性能伺服,浅谈伺服在PC机式操控线切割机上的成功应用。
二、线切割机的主要组成部分
机床、伺服、文本控制器、PLC、运动控制卡。机床由床身、XY工作台、油箱等部件组成。运动控制卡具有间隙补偿、直线插补、圆弧插补等主要功能。
三、线切割机的工作原理
加工工件固定在XY工作台上。X、Y两方向的运动各由一台伺服电机控制。由文本控制器预输入需要定位的机械点,然后确定加工中心的参考零点。发送定位点到伺服驱动器,伺服电机通过中间传动机构带动两方向的丝杠旋转,分别使得X、Y工作台进给。定位好之后再由上位机发送插补运动命令,X、Y方向定位电机进行插补运动,同时切割电机根据定位电机的走向切割出不同形状的孔。
四、Kinco伺服的特点及功能
1)可编程程序控制
内置256段sequence可编程序容量,每段sequence程序可写8个语句,总共2048步可编程序容量。程序可以通过外部数字IO口触发,如ED100驱动器共有8个DIN口,数字输入口可接直流24V控制电源,其中DIN6,DIN7可作为正负向限位用,DIN8可作为原点回归用,DIN1~DIN5可由使用者自行定义后调用sequence,DIN6~DIN8也可以定义调用sequence程序,当需要调用的程序比较多,数字输入口不敷使用时可以采用BCD编码方式。* 数字输入口输入间隔时间>1ms
由于有强大的可编程序功能,在某些应用场合可以省去PLC等上位机,让控制系统系统更加简单、成本更加低廉、整合的产品更有竞争力。
Sequence例图如下:
2)运算功能、比较功能、计时计数功能、数据记录以及定制firware
运算器:Kinco伺服驱动器内部提供运算器,可进行简单的算术以及逻辑运算。
比较器:比较功能可以提供给用户做一些内部比较,比如位置模式时设定目标脉冲数,运行中实时和实际的位置相比较,当比较结果为真时可以调用相应的sequence程序进行相关控制。
计时器:提供最小时基为1ms的计数器,可做延时控制。
计数器:可提供给用户连接外部脉冲输入设备进行计数控制。
数据记录:可对用户数据或者运算结果暂时存储。
3)通讯功能
Kinco伺服具有强大的通讯功能,支持CANOPEN,Profibus协议通讯,提供CAN,PROFIBUS通讯接口,以及RS232C,RS485通讯接口,用户可以通过上位机很方便地与驱动器通讯,也可以通过CAN通讯口扩展IO模块。通用的传输协议让用户在很短的时间内掌握使用技巧。
4) 可定制firmware:在某些特殊行业或者某些特殊场合,当现有的低层程序不能满足用户的需要,可通过修改firmware以达到控制要求。
五、参数设置
开始定位前首先要通过文本控制器设定好需要定位的点,输入后会保存到PLC的掉电保持寄存器,然后输入定位速度,找原点速度等必须参数。
参数设置画面如图:
台达DOP-W系列提供10.4”/12”/15&rdqu…
JetNet 3005G · 5口全千兆RJ-45交换机 …
显示规格 一般规格 环境规格 结构规格 外形…
功能规格 …
功能规格 …
西门子SIMATIC S7-400PLC的主要特色为:极高的处理…